Analysis — agent synthesisfull report →generated June 27, 2026

Thesis

Sarvam AI is executing a three-horizon transition from sovereign AI R&D lab to full-stack platform company competing globally. The evidence pack captures this inflection: a unicorn-level fundraise ($300M at ~$1.5B valuation) W2W6, the March 2026 release of two MoE reasoning models — Sarvam-30B (32B params) and Sarvam-105B (106B params) — trained from scratch on IndiaAI Mission compute E2E3W1W4, and a hiring wave of ~50+ open roles spanning foundational model training, HPC infrastructure, on-device inference, verticalized agent deployments, and a marketing/GTM buildout . The fork map reveals three clusters of technical intent: Apple's MLX ecosystem for on-device inference, agent evaluation and serving frameworks (harbor, dynamo), and Indic NLP/speech tooling E21. The company is simultaneously building for Bengaluru, Delhi (classified/defense deployments via "Chanakya"), and a planned San Francisco office W2W6.

Releases

  • Sarvam-MCP v0.2.6 (June 24, 2026): Tagged release of the MCP server repository — no published release notes P2E9. MCP infrastructure is cited across multiple job listings as a key agent tool layer P5P19.
  • Sarvam-105B (March 2026): 106B-param MoE text-generation model, Apache 2.0, 40,029 Hugging Face downloads, 279 likes. Powers Indus (AI assistant for complex reasoning/agentic workflows) E2W1.
  • Sarvam-30B (March 2026): 32B-param MoE text-generation model, Apache 2.0, 55,821 HF downloads, 209 likes. Powers Samvaad (conversational agent platform) E3W1.
  • Sarvam-Translate (June 2025): 4.3B-param translation model, GPL 3.0, 18,182 HF downloads, 138 likes E5.
  • Sarvam-M (May 2025): 23.5B-param text-generation model, Apache 2.0, 3,747 downloads, 345 likes E1.
  • Sarvam-1 (October 2024): 2.5B-param text-generation model, 6,338 downloads, 139 likes E4.
  • Sarvam-1-v0.5 (August 2024): 2.5B-param, non-standard license, 1,093 downloads, 101 likes E6.
  • Shuka-1 (August 2024): 8.7B-param audio-text-to-text model, Llama 3 license, 518 downloads, 91 likes E7.
  • Developer tooling: sarvam-ai-sdk (TypeScript, Vercel AI SDK v6 provider, 9 stars, 5 forks) P12; sarvam-ai-cookbook (Jupyter Notebook, Apache 2.0, 159 stars, 83 forks) P7; batch-api-typescript (STT batch processing) P10; sarvam-streaming-apis (HTML, 1 star) P13; call-analytics-playground (Python) P11; sarvam-voices (empty, Jan 2025) P9; model-deployments (empty, Feb 2025) P8.
  • Eval tooling: llm_intent_entity (Python, 61 stars, 15 forks — LLM-based ASR evaluation for meaning preservation) P15; llm_wer (Python, 26 stars, 9 forks — Indic-language-aware WER) P14.

Shipping

Sarvam's shipping cadence shows accelerating model scale: 2.5B (Aug–Oct 2024) → 8.7B audio (Aug 2024) → 23.5B (May 2025) → 32B and 106B MoE (Mar 2026) . The March 2026 pair is the most impactful — both Apache 2.0, trained from scratch on IndiaAI Mission compute, and already powering named production products (Samvaad and Indus) W1E2E3.

Beyond models, Sarvam ships developer-facing tooling: a Vercel AI SDK provider (TypeScript, v6), a 159-star cookbook, batch STT processing, streaming APIs, and a call-analytics playground P12P7P10P13P11. The MCP server repo (sarvam-mcp) is under active development with tagged releases (v0.2.6 in June 2026) P2E9. Evaluation tooling (llm_intent_entity at 61 stars, llm_wer at 26 stars) addresses a real pain point — Indic-language ASR assessment — and serves as both public-good research and product-quality infrastructure P14P15.

Two repos (sarvam-voices, model-deployments) are essentially empty, suggesting early-stage or placeholder scaffolding P9P8.

Research themes

  • Mixture-of-Experts reasoning models: Sarvam-30B and 105B are explicitly described as "MoE reasoning models trained from scratch" W1. Both are in production for conversational agents and complex reasoning.
  • Indic-language ASR evaluation: The llm_wer and llm_intent_entity repos tackle a fundamental problem — standard WER penalizes valid Indic-language variations (loanword scripts, colloquial spellings, multiple valid orthographies). The llm_intent_entity framework uses LLMs to assess meaning preservation rather than text-string match, citing Google's research on the same approach P14P15.
  • Vision-language models: The MLE Vision role calls for "full lifecycle of VLM development — data, training, evaluation, and production" including document processing, visual search, and form extraction P25.
  • On-device model optimization: The five performance engineering roles plus architect role span quantization, kernel optimization, and inference across Qualcomm NPU, Apple ANE, Intel (OpenVINO/oneAPI), and discrete GPU runtimes . The MLX ecosystem forks (mlx, mlx-lm, mlx-examples) suggest active prototyping on Apple Silicon E39E60E21.
  • Dubbing and speech synthesis: Roles for MLE Dubbing, dubbing pipeline interns, and Studio platform engineering indicate an ML-driven media localization research effort E31E26. The pyannote-audio fork points to speaker diarization research E58.
  • Agentic systems and memory: The Sarvam Agents role description references "Honcho and friends" for memory/context engineering, MCP server infrastructure at scale, and multi-tenant agent architectures P5.

Category implications

  • Sovereign AI as infrastructure moat: Sarvam's models were "trained entirely in India, from scratch, using computing power provided under the IndiaAI Mission" W4. This creates a procurement and policy advantage for Indian government and public-sector deployments, directly reflected in the Chanakya vertical (classified, air-gapped environments) P19P21P22. The GSI partnerships role targeting TCS, Infosys, Wipro, HCL, and global GSIs indicates a system-integration channel strategy for public-sector and BFSI P27.
  • On-device AI as a platform bet: The simultaneous hiring of performance engineers across four silicon targets (Qualcomm, Apple, Intel, discrete GPU) plus architect and GTM roles suggests Sarvam is building an on-device inference SDK or runtime, not just optimizing models E36. The MLX forks reinforce Apple Silicon as a development target E39E60E21. This positions Sarvam at the intersection of sovereign AI and edge compute — a differentiated space vs. cloud-only labs.
  • Verticalized AI applications as commercialization path: Rather than a single horizontal API, Sarvam is building dedicated teams for healthcare (providers/payors, on-prem, guardrails) P3, media/dubbing (Studio platform, dubbing pipeline) , and defense/gov (Chanakya — document comprehension, geospatial reasoning, command summarization) P20. The FDSE model — forward-deployed engineers embedded with clients — mirrors Palantir's deployment playbook and implies high-touch enterprise sales P23.
  • Agent infrastructure as product layer: The Sarvam Agents role describes a multi-tenant agent runtime with "MCP server infrastructure at scale," OAuth connector frameworks, scheduled triggers, and memory engineering P5. The sarvam-mcp repo release and the harbor/dynamo forks reinforce that agents are a product surface, not just research E9E37E53.
  • Security and compliance as GTM enabler: IT Lead role explicitly targets SOC 2, ISO 27001, and regulatory audit readiness P4. Principal Security Engineer and Head of Security roles bring "BFSI-grade threat modeling" to AI infrastructure P28E14. This is a prerequisite for the regulated enterprise and government clients Sarvam is targeting.
  • Evaluation infrastructure as competitive differentiation: Two dedicated open-source eval repos (llm_intent_entity, llm_wer) plus a Data Scientist – Evaluations role for Chanakya P20 and eval responsibilities embedded in healthcare and models PM roles P3P26 signal that Sarvam treats domain-specific evaluation as a first-class engineering function, not an afterthought.

Traction highlights

  • Hugging Face downloads: Sarvam-30B leads at 55,821 downloads; Sarvam-105B at 40,029; Sarvam-Translate at 18,182; Sarvam-1 at 6,338; Sarvam-M at 3,747; Sarvam-1-v0.5 at 1,093; Shuka-1 at 518 .
  • Hugging Face likes: Sarvam-M (345), Sarvam-105B (279), Sarvam-30B (209), Sarvam-1 (139), Sarvam-Translate (138), Sarvam-1-v0.5 (101), Shuka-1 (91) .
  • GitHub community: sarvam-ai-cookbook at 159 stars and 83 forks P7; llm_intent_entity at 61 stars and 15 forks P15; llm_wer at 26 stars and 9 forks P14; indic_nlp_library fork at 11 stars E54; sarvam-ai-sdk at 9 stars P12; computer_use_agents fork at 4 stars E55; Shoonya fork at 3 stars E56; several repos at 0–1 stars.
  • Valuation and funding signals: Multiple outlets report a ~$300M raise at ~$1.5B valuation (unicorn status) W2W6; backed by Lightspeed, Peak XV, and Khosla Ventures P1P3P4P5.
  • Enterprise partnerships: Named logos include Tata Capital, SBI Life, CRED, IDFC, and LIC, cited consistently across job descriptions P1P3P4P5.
  • No revenue, active user, or API-call volume metrics are cited in this evidence pack. Traction is inferred from downloads, community stars, and funding/partnership signals.
